Access Model
What Nimbus can see
Nimbus reads messages in channels where it is explicitly mentioned or invited. It does not passively monitor your Slack workspace. It cannot read threads it was not part of, direct messages between other users, or channels it has not been added to. Access is scoped per workspace — one tenant's Nimbus never interacts with another tenant's Slack.
OAuth scopes
We request only the Slack scopes required to function: app_mentions:read, chat:write, channels:history, im:read, im:write. We do not request admin scopes, file read access, or user data beyond what is needed to respond to your messages.
Revoking access
You can revoke Nimbus's access at any time from your Slack workspace settings under Manage Apps. Revocation is immediate. We will delete your workspace's stored memory and configuration within 7 days of a written deletion request to support@nimbus.fan.
Data Storage & Retention
What we store
Nimbus stores a rolling memory of your interactions — summaries of tasks completed, preferences learned, and facts about your business that help it do better work over time. This is stored on an isolated volume attached to your dedicated cloud container. No other tenant's Nimbus has access to your volume.
Message content
Raw message text is not stored long-term. Nimbus processes messages in memory to produce a response, then discards the raw content. What persists is extracted knowledge (e.g. "prefers responses under 200 words", "uses Notion for project tracking"), not verbatim transcripts.
Retention periods
Memory is retained for the duration of your subscription. On cancellation, memory is retained for 30 days to allow re-activation, then permanently deleted. The $499 Nimbus Operator plan includes the standard workspace memory window. Custom retention can be handled by agreement.
Data residency
All infrastructure runs on Fly.io, with machines deployed in US-East (Ashburn, VA) by default. Customers can request EU or alternative region placement.
Infrastructure & Isolation
Dedicated containers
Every Nimbus workspace runs in its own isolated container on Fly.io — a separate machine with its own CPU, memory, and encrypted volume. There is no shared compute between tenants. A security issue in one tenant's container cannot affect another.
Encryption
Data at rest is encrypted using AES-256 via Fly.io's managed volume encryption. Data in transit is encrypted via TLS 1.3 across all connections — Slack to Nimbus, Nimbus to external services, and Nimbus to our internal infrastructure.
Credentials
Your Slack OAuth token is stored encrypted on your tenant's isolated volume and served only to your container. Tokens are never logged, never transmitted externally, and never shared across tenants. Token rotation is handled automatically every 4 hours.
No persistent internet exposure
Nimbus containers communicate with Slack via WebSocket (outbound) — there is no inbound HTTP port exposed to the public internet on tenant machines. Event routing happens via Fly.io's private internal network.
AI Model Usage
Which models we use
Nimbus can route work across approved model providers, including Anthropic, OpenAI, and Google, depending on the tenant configuration and task type. Model selection is controlled by Nimbus and can be changed without changing the Slack interface customers use.
Your data and model training
Nimbus does not share customer workspace content with model providers for training. Customer data is sent only as needed to complete the requested task under the configured commercial provider path.
What is sent to the model
Each task invocation sends: the current message, relevant memory snippets, and workspace context (your CLAUDE.md configuration). No raw historical Slack messages are sent unless they are directly relevant to the active task.
Compliance & Certifications
SOC 2
SOC 2 Type II certification is in progress. Target completion: Q3 2026. Customers customers can request our current security controls summary and penetration test results in advance of formal certification.
GDPR
Nimbus complies with GDPR for EU-based customers. We act as a Data Processor under Article 28 when handling personal data on your behalf. A Data Processing Agreement (DPA) is available upon request for customers.
CCPA
Nimbus does not sell personal data. CCPA rights (access, deletion, portability) can be exercised by contacting support@nimbus.fan.
Slack App Directory
Nimbus is pending Slack App Directory review. All Slack API usage conforms to Slack's Platform Terms of Service and Developer Policy.
Incident Response
Disclosure policy
In the event of a security incident that affects customer data, we will notify affected workspace administrators within 72 hours of discovery — consistent with GDPR Article 33 timelines. Notification will include: what happened, what data was affected, what we have done, and what you should do.
Vulnerability reports
If you discover a security vulnerability, please report it to support@nimbus.fan. We investigate all reports within 2 business days and follow responsible disclosure principles. We do not pursue legal action against good-faith security researchers.
